Mossberg 472 variant. A couple on on-line auctions at ~$300. WAuto brand will bring a bit less. Look here .. http://www.gun-data.com/western_auto_revelation.html
Marlin, Mossberg, Winchester made lookalike 30-30's and made them for several 'store brands'. - Sears, Wards, JC Penney, WAuto, White's Auto, ......
